Output 39ccc8b12eb66ceef4643df9c3fc403c8dc187c07ed6dc4f6db0fb4acd5b9271:1

value
378784884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c57ed20f2576da141c729cc0618749ce6c283a OP_EQUAL
address
3JG8pV7XPGoCkPypWPqnJESqywC4azTwGe
transaction
39ccc8b12eb66ceef4643df9c3fc403c8dc187c07ed6dc4f6db0fb4acd5b9271
spent
true